Agent Description

EXPRESSIONS OF INTEREST BY 12PM 16TH MAY 2023 (UNLESS SOLD PRIOR) Ray White Mount Gambier is pleased to present 232 Pinehall Avenue, Suttontown for sale. This home on 3 acres with ample shedding is located right on the edge of town, with the Suttontown Primary School across the road, sporting facilities and Mount Gambier Marketplace in close proximity. The area is a fantastic place to raise children, enjoy a hobby farm, build a business, or retire - with a family-friendly atmosphere and essential amenities nearby. Shopping, healthcare, schools and recreation are within a stone's throw. A rare offering of space to move, with an easy drive to the city centre ideal for enjoying the perks of rural living. Entry to the property is via dual driveways with sweeping access to the house, splitting to access the garage, shedding and stable spaces at the rear of the property. The front entrance to the home leads into a live-edge timber bar/partition revealing a front-facing living room and open plan rear kitchen and dining space. This spacious family room/lounge is light and bright, offering carpets and reverse-cycle air conditioning for year round comfort. It benefits from a large, modern linen press within the hallway which could efficiently be utilised as a second pantry. The entire home also has gas ducted floor heating. The country kitchen is at the rear and extends to the alfresco deck via sliding doors with the dining area to the left. It boasts a breakfast bar, abundant cabinetry and worktop space, and a pantry. The sink overlooks the rear garden and pergola via a huge double timber frame window. Appliances include a large stainless steel electric oven with a gas cooktop and a range and a dishwasher for convenience. Floorboards sit to either side of the kitchen, with the dining room to one side and a study, sofa space or mud room to the right, where the hall splits off to the bedrooms and bathroom. Two front-facing double bedrooms enjoy fantastic updates, including carpets and built-in robes. Each offers ceiling fans for comfort and large windows offering natural light, with another reverse cycle airconditioner. A third bedroom sits at the rear, overlooking the relaxation area. It sits adjacent to the family bathroom, which features a contemporary vanity with storage, a large mirror, windows and a lovely country bath with a separate shower. The toilet is also separate for privacy and convenience, with a laundry sitting adjacent that accesses the deck. Outside, a stunning deck provides a great place to enjoy family barbeques and entertain guests. This leads to a relaxing outdoor spa space with a wall-mounted TV and outdoor sofa space - ideal for enjoying the weekend footy or a film with a glass of bubbly. The luxury outdoor area is separated from a bespoke wash bay with hot and cold water, perfect for ponies, horses or muddy/sandy children to clean away the day's chaos and excitement. The property features an expanse of shedding, including a garage next to the house with two secure roller doors. A second massive shed sits along the fence line with a loft, concrete floor and 3-phase power. A separate 4 bay shed is currently set up as 3 stables and a hay storage area, but are easily converted. It offers space to accommodate multiple cars, caravans, horses, a workshop, farm storage and recreational equipment. In addition to multiple large sheds and garden shedding, the property also offers a chicken coop and fenced backyard area for other animals that are secure and sheltered. There are vegetable planters for home-grown produce, play areas, and multiple fenced paddocks extending to the rear. The house is fed by rainwater and bore water, and the property features a bore that keeps all the land and grassed paddocks well-watered and animals happy.
